    Honestly I have never seen a cut like that before.

    I feel a bit bad for Ross, I was impressed with what he did on his feet but when the guy punches, holy shit he throws punches from left field and then leaves himself wide open it's really bad. But he had just floored Cunningham on one of those left hands and even though I don't think he would have finished him off at that moment, it's a bit unfortunate that the cut happened right at that moment and obviously it affected him immediately. Good little fight though, I wish heavyweights were capable of churning these type of fights out. Yet Cunningham has to go to Germany because the American networks literally do not give a fuck about cruiserweights until they move to heavyweight. Showtime does every once in a while but I can't remember a cruiserweight fight on HBO since Jirov-Toney.
